Monitor The Internet is a web monitoring tool that tracks changes and uptime for websites. It alerts you when there are issues with site speed, broken links, certifications, and more.
Pingdom is a website monitoring service that checks uptime, performance, and speed of websites. It provides real-time alerts, detailed uptime and performance reports, and analytics on website issues.
